The Tour de France 1912 took place from June 30th to July 28th. The stage locations were exactly the same as the year before; however, the route was a few kilometers shorter. For the last time, the winner was determined using a points system. Of 131 riders who started, only 41 finished the tour.
Race course
Lucien Petit-Breton , one of the favorites in the run-up to the tour, collided with a runaway cow on the second stage near Armentières and had to give up the race. The Belgian champion Odiel Defraeye already took the lead in the overall classification after the third stage and did not give it up until the end. Although could Eugène Christophe initially reduce the backlog thanks to three stage wins, but this was distancing critical of Defraeye in the first stage in the Pyrenees. On the same day, co-favorite Octave Lapize gave up the race, his teammates no longer competed. So the first tour victory by a Belgian was ultimately safe.
A technical innovation was the first use of the freewheel . Tour director Henri Desgrange , however, banned its use on some stages. In his opinion, the riders did not cover the effective distance because they were no longer forced to pedal constantly.
The stages
Stages | Start finish | km | Stage winner | Overall first |
---|---|---|---|---|
1st stage | Paris - Dunkerque | 351 | Charles Crupelandt | Charles Crupelandt |
2nd stage | Dunkerque - Longwy | 388 | Odiel Defraeye | Vincenzo Borgarello |
3rd stage | Longwy - Belfort | 331 | Eugène Christophe | Odiel Defraeye |
4th stage | Belfort - Chamonix | 344 | Eugène Christophe | Odiel Defraeye |
5th stage | Chamonix - Grenoble | 366 | Eugène Christophe | Odiel Defraeye |
6th stage | Grenoble - Nice | 323 | Octave Lapize | Odiel Defraeye |
7th stage | Nice - Marseille | 334 | Odiel Defraeye | Odiel Defraeye |
8th stage | Marseille - Perpignan | 335 | Vincenzo Borgarello | Odiel Defraeye |
9th stage | Perpignan - Luchon | 289 | Odiel Defraeye | Odiel Defraeye |
10th stage | Luchon - Bayonne | 326 | Louis Mottiat | Odiel Defraeye |
11th stage | Bayonne - La Rochelle | 379 | Jean Alavoine | Odiel Defraeye |
12th stage | La Rochelle - Brest | 470 | Louis Heusghem | Odiel Defraeye |
13th stage | Brest - Cherbourg | 405 | Jean Alavoine | Odiel Defraeye |
14th stage | Cherbourg - Le Havre | 361 | Vincenzo Borgarello | Odiel Defraeye |
15th stage | Le Havre - Paris | 317 | Jean Alavoine | Odiel Defraeye |
